KKLEIN wrote:
Wrestling Observer Newsletter wrote:WWE's current plan is to have Brock Lesnar face Randy Orton at SummerSlam. While there are still a lot of factors and time which could change the plan, the company feels Orton vs. Lesnar would be a good sell for their big Summer pay-per-view.

Guess that means Randy Orton is getting drafted to RAW. Or...not, when you think about it. SmackDown talent is on RAW every sodding week anyway.

What were the latest plans with the annual draft? I thought they were going to go ahead with it but as time goes on the split seems more and more pointless.

Smackdown is at a point where the TV show really doesn't matter. It seems all the story development happens on Raw with Smackdown just being an excuse to fill a TV slot.

I think they need to cut the dross, and go back to how it used to be with storylines continuing over from Raw to, focusing on the top talent and dropping guys like Khali, Hunico etc. Otherwise there seems little reason for Smackdown to exist.
